Starting from skinny-fat

Skinny-fat responds best to building muscle rather than dieting harder. Lift heavy with progressive overload, eat around maintenance with plenty of protein, and let recomposition change the shape while the scale barely moves.

What it takes

6–9 months in a small surplus. A lean bulk is a 200–300 calorie surplus with hard training, gaining roughly 1–2 lb a month. It is slower than a dirty bulk and looks far better at the end.
